@media(max-width:1024px){:root{--section-pad:96px}.nav-links{display:none}.nav-cta{display:none}.nav-toggle{display:flex}.hero-container{grid-template-columns:1fr;gap:48px;text-align:center}.hero-subtitle{margin:0 auto 36px}.hero-ctas{justify-content:center}.hero-trust{justify-content:center}.hero-visual{max-width:480px;margin:0 auto}.hero-scroll-indicator{display:none}.service-block,.service-block.service-block-reverse{grid-template-columns:1fr;gap:40px;direction:ltr}.service-block-visual{order:-1;max-width:420px;margin:0 auto}.testimonial-card{flex:0 0 340px}.footer-main{grid-template-columns:1fr 1fr;gap:40px}.footer-brand{grid-column:span 2}.compare-grid{gap:20px}.compare-card{padding:32px}.pf-item,.pf-item--reverse{grid-template-columns:1fr;direction:ltr}.pf-visual{min-height:300px;padding:36px 28px}.pf-content,.pf-item--reverse .pf-content{padding:36px 32px}.pf-number{font-size:56px}.pf-name{font-size:28px}.partner-featured-grid{grid-template-columns:1fr;max-width:560px;margin-left:auto;margin-right:auto}.pricing-grid{grid-template-columns:1fr;max-width:520px;margin:0 auto}.pricing-indiv-card{grid-template-columns:1fr;gap:28px;text-align:center}.pricing-indiv-desc{max-width:100%}.pricing-indiv-cta{align-items:center}}@media(max-width:768px){:root{--section-pad:72px;--container-pad:20px}body{font-size:15px}.inline-cta{padding:24px 0}.inline-cta-inner{flex-direction:column;text-align:center;padding:24px 20px}.inline-cta-text{font-size:15px}.inline-cta-buttons{flex-direction:column;width:100%}.inline-cta-buttons .btn{width:100%}.section-title{font-size:clamp(26px,6vw,36px)}.section-subtitle{font-size:15px}.section-header{margin-bottom:48px}.section-tag{font-size:11px;padding:4px 12px}.hero{padding:100px 0 64px;min-height:auto}.hero::before{background:radial-gradient(ellipse 90% 60% at 50% 80%,rgba(26,122,120,0.07) 0,transparent 60%),radial-gradient(ellipse 80% 50% at 50% 20%,rgba(212,148,15,0.04) 0,transparent 60%)}.hero-title{font-size:clamp(32px,8vw,44px)}.hero-badge{font-size:12px}.hero-subtitle{font-size:15.5px;line-height:1.7}.hero-ctas{flex-direction:column;align-items:center}.hero-ctas .btn{width:100%;max-width:320px}.hero-trust{flex-direction:column;align-items:center;gap:12px}.hero-floating-card{display:none}.hero-visual{max-width:360px}.proof-bar{padding:40px 0}.proof-items{flex-direction:column;gap:28px}.proof-divider{width:48px;height:1px}.proof-number{font-size:36px}.why-grid{grid-template-columns:1fr;gap:16px}.why-card{padding:28px}.compare-grid{grid-template-columns:1fr;gap:16px}.compare-card{padding:28px}.compare-with{order:-1}.partner-featured-grid{gap:20px}.partner-card-head{padding:20px 24px 0}.partner-card-body{padding:16px 24px 20px}.partner-card-konditionen{padding:12px 24px;font-size:12px}.partner-name{font-size:19px}.partner-role{font-size:13.5px}.partner-certs-logos{gap:32px}.partner-cert-item img{max-height:36px}.portfolio-showcase{gap:24px}.pf-visual{min-height:220px;padding:28px 20px}.pf-img-wrap img{max-width:280px}.pf-content,.pf-item--reverse .pf-content{padding:28px 24px 32px}.pf-number{font-size:44px;margin-bottom:-4px}.pf-name{font-size:24px}.pf-desc{font-size:14px}.pf-tags{margin-top:16px}.pf-tags span{font-size:11px;padding:4px 10px}.pf-glow{width:200px;height:200px}.pricing-grid{grid-template-columns:1fr;gap:20px}.pricing-card-featured{order:-1}.pricing-indiv-card{grid-template-columns:1fr;gap:28px;padding:32px 28px;text-align:center}.pricing-indiv-desc{margin:0 auto}.pricing-indiv-cta{align-items:center}.price-amount{font-size:48px}.pricing-card-header{padding:36px 28px 20px}.pricing-card-body{padding:0 28px 20px}.pricing-card-footer{padding:20px 28px 32px}.pricing-note-block{padding:20px 24px}.process-step{gap:20px}.step-marker{width:44px;height:44px}.step-marker span{font-size:16px}.process-line{left:21px}.testimonial-card{flex:0 0 300px;padding:24px}.testimonial-track{gap:16px}.cta-card{padding:56px 28px;border-radius:var(--radius-xl)}.cta-title{font-size:28px}.cta-text{font-size:15px}.cta-buttons{flex-direction:column;align-items:center}.cta-buttons .btn{width:100%;max-width:300px}.cta-circle{display:none}.footer-main{grid-template-columns:1fr;gap:32px}.footer-brand{grid-column:auto}.mobile-sticky-cta{display:block}.footer{padding-bottom:80px}.faq-question{font-size:15px;padding:20px 0}.services-showcase{gap:64px}.service-number{font-size:44px}.service-title{font-size:26px}.reveal{filter:blur(2px)}.reveal.revealed{filter:blur(0)}}@media(max-width:480px){:root{--section-pad:56px;--container-pad:16px}.hero{padding:88px 0 48px}.hero-title{font-size:28px;letter-spacing:-.03em}.hero-subtitle{font-size:14.5px}.hero-badge{font-size:11px;padding:5px 12px 5px 8px}.hero-visual{max-width:280px}.mockup-content{padding:16px}.mockup-hero-block{height:56px}.mockup-cards{grid-template-columns:1fr 1fr}.mockup-card:last-child{display:none}.section-title{font-size:24px}.section-subtitle{font-size:14px}.section-header{margin-bottom:36px}.why-card{padding:22px}.why-card-icon{width:46px;height:46px}.why-card-title{font-size:17px}.why-card-text{font-size:14px}.service-number{font-size:36px}.service-title{font-size:22px}.service-desc{font-size:14px}.service-features li{font-size:14px}.service-mockup{padding:20px}.compare-card{padding:22px}.compare-header h3{font-size:15px}.compare-card li{font-size:13px}.pricing-card-header{padding:32px 20px 16px}.pricing-card-body{padding:0 20px 16px}.pricing-card-footer{padding:16px 20px 28px}.price-amount{font-size:40px}.price-currency{font-size:20px}.pricing-features li{font-size:13px}.pricing-anchor{font-size:11.5px}.pricing-upgrade-hint{font-size:11.5px;padding:7px 10px}.pricing-social-proof{font-size:11px;padding:7px 10px}.pricing-note-block{padding:16px 20px}.pricing-note-block p{font-size:13px}.process-step{gap:16px}.step-marker{width:38px;height:38px}.step-marker span{font-size:14px}.process-line{left:18px}.step-title{font-size:17px}.step-desc{font-size:14px}.testimonial-card{flex:0 0 270px;padding:20px}.testimonial-text{font-size:14px}.cta-card{padding:40px 20px;border-radius:var(--radius-lg)}.cta-title{font-size:24px}.faq-question{font-size:14px}.faq-answer p{font-size:14px}.footer{padding:48px 0 0}.footer-links-group h4{font-size:12px}.footer-links-group a{font-size:13px}.reveal{filter:none}.reveal.revealed{filter:none}}@media(hover:none){.why-card:hover,.pricing-card:hover,.compare-card:hover,.pf-item:hover{transform:none;box-shadow:none}.testimonial-card:hover{transform:none;box-shadow:none}.pf-item:hover .pf-img-wrap{transform:none}.pf-item:hover .pf-glow{opacity:.35;transform:translate(-50%,-50%)}.pf-item:hover .pf-line{width:40px}.pricing-card-featured{box-shadow:var(--shadow-lg)}.why-card::before{display:none}.testimonial-card::before{display:none}.service-block:hover .service-block-visual{transform:none}.service-block:hover .service-mockup{transform:none;box-shadow:var(--shadow-lg)}.pricing-card-featured:hover::after{opacity:0}.btn:hover::before{left:-100%}.process-step:hover .step-marker{box-shadow:0 0 0 6px var(--white)}.pricing-card:hover .price-amount{color:var(--dark)}.compare-with{box-shadow:var(--shadow-lg)}}@supports(padding:env(safe-area-inset-bottom)){.mobile-sticky-cta{padding-bottom:calc(12px + env(safe-area-inset-bottom))}}@media(max-height:500px) and (orientation:landscape){.hero{min-height:auto;padding:80px 0 40px}.hero-container{grid-template-columns:1fr 1fr}.hero-visual{display:none}}@media(min-width:1440px){:root{--container-max:1240px;--section-pad:144px}.hero-title{font-size:62px}.cta-card{padding:100px 80px}}@media print{.navbar,.mobile-sticky-cta,.scroll-progress,.hero-bg-shapes,.cta-decoration{display:none !important}body::before{display:none}.reveal{opacity:1 !important;transform:none !important;filter:none !important}.hero{min-height:auto;padding:40px 0}.section{padding:40px 0}}